Two identical rods each of mass `m` and length are connected as shown. Locate `c.m.`

Text Solution

Verified by Experts

This system is symmetrical about the x-axis. Hence, we need to find `x_(cm)`. Here we will take coordinate of CM of rods.

For rod 1, mass m_(1) = m
x-coordinate `x_(1)`=0
For rod 2, mass `m_(2)` = m
x-coordinate `x_(2) = L/2`
`therefore x_(CM) = (m_(1)x_(1)+m_(2)x_(2))/(m_(1)+m_(2))`
`x_(CM) = (m xx 0 +m xx L/2)/(m+m) = (mL/2)/(2m) = L/4`
Similarly, `y_(CM)` = 0
`therefore` Center of mass `-= (L/4,0)`
